Rhythm speaks to us on a level so deep that we respond to it without conscious thought. Our bodies will move to a regular beat without or awareness or volition - we just move. Drums may be the oldest non-vocal instrument in existence, held in awe and reverence by our ancestors long before there was writing.

The Native American Shamans believed that their drumsongs were the voice of the animal who gave its skin to the instrument - respectfully giving a voice to the creature after its death gave a powerful connection to the other world. 

Now you can build your own Shamanic drum at a Heaven of Sound workshop. There is a special closeness to an instrument you've built with your own hands and we will do a small ceremony after completion to be sure you and your drum get off to a good start together.

We do the frame and you do the hide cutting, lacing, wrapping, finish and ornamentation with our guidance and assistance.  Rawhide tends to tighten and loosen with humidity changes - these drums are tuneable so that they can be played despite weather changes
